Quality Assurance Engineer
About Our Client
AssetWatch operates in the manufacturing technology sector, focusing on improving manufacturing uptime through advanced condition monitoring. The organization addresses the challenge of predictive maintenance by delivering a cloud-based solution that helps manufacturers maintain their assets effectively. The team comprises experienced engineers and business leaders working to build innovative tools that support the future of predictive maintenance at scale.
About the Opportunity
The Quality Assurance Engineer role is essential for ensuring the functionality, reliability, and usability of the company’s web and mobile applications. This position contributes by designing and executing both manual and automated tests, leveraging AI-assisted tools to enhance testing workflows, and integrating tests into continuous integration pipelines. The role supports the organization’s growth by maintaining high-quality software that meets customer needs.
Responsibilities
- Perform manual testing of new features, enhancements, and bug fixes across web and mobile applications.
- Design and execute test plans, test cases, exploratory testing sessions, and regression testing.
- Develop and maintain automated test suites using TypeScript and Playwright.
- Use AI-assisted coding tools to accelerate test creation, maintenance, and debugging.
- Build agentic testing workflows that auto-generate test scaffolding and self-heal selectors.
- Integrate automated tests into CI/CD pipelines such as GitHub Actions, GitLab CI, or Jenkins.
- Document and track software defects using Jira and Zephyr or similar tools.
- Collaborate with development teams to ensure comprehensive and timely test coverage.
- Contribute to continuous improvement of QA processes and maintain clear test documentation.
